(AMEX AMEX See: American Stock Exchange : BNP) today announced the year-end refinance of five property-based loans in which the Company prepaid five loans totaling $47.8 million. Each of these loans carried an interest rate of 6.97% and was set to mature in December 2007. The loans were replaced by five new loans totaling $73.8 million. Two of the new loans (totaling $26.0) have a fixed interest rate of 5.58%, require interest- only payments for a period of six years with thirty-year amortization thereafter and mature in January 2016. Three of the new loans (totaling $47.8) have a fixed interest rate of 5.497%, require interest-only payments for a period of seven years with thirty-year amortization thereafter and mature in January 2016. Each of the new loans, representing separate transactions, is secured by an individual apartment property. As a result of the transactions the operating partnership will incur an aggregate one-time charge of approximately $1.7 million in the fourth quarter of 2005. Of this amount, the Company used approximately $22.3 million to pay-down its operating lines of credit. The balance of approximately $1.6 million was used for other corporate purposes. D. Scott Wilkerson, President, stated "Refinancing these loans has put us in great position to go forward. We have greatly reduced our interest rate risk by both reducing and fixing the rate on over $70 million of debt for ten years. As a result of these transactions, we have reduced the weighted average interest rate on our debt by approximately 0.2% from roughly 6.0% to 5.8%. Floating rate debt now represents less than 13% of our total consolidated debt of approximately $437 million. Overview: BNP Residential Properties, Inc. is a real estate investment trust focused on owning and operating apartment communities. The Company currently owns and operates 30 apartment communities containing a total of 7,945 units, and serves as general partner of partnerships that own 3 communities containing 713 units. In addition to the apartment properties, the Company owns 40 properties that are leased on a triple net basis to a restaurant operator.
